The Mushroom Material

The process of creating furniture from mushrooms involves using mycelium, the root-like structure of mushrooms. The mycelium is combined with agricultural waste such as corn stalks or husks and allowed to grow into a solid form. This results in a durable material that can be molded into various shapes, including table and chair components.

Benefits of Mushroom Furniture

One of the most compelling aspects of mushroom furniture is its sustainability. Unlike traditional wooden furniture, mushroom furniture is biodegradable and can be easily composted at the end of its life cycle. This makes it an eco-friendly alternative for those looking to reduce their environmental impact.

Additionally, the process of growing mushroom furniture requires minimal water and energy, making it a highly sustainable option compared to the production of conventional furniture materials.

Where to Find Mushroom Furniture

If you’re intrigued by the idea of incorporating mushroom table and chairs into your home, there are several innovative companies and artisans that specialize in creating mushroom furniture. One such company is Ecovative Design, which offers a range of mushroom-based products for both residential and commercial use.

For those who enjoy hands-on projects, there are DIY kits available that allow you to grow your own mushroom furniture at home. This can be a rewarding and educational experience for anyone interested in sustainable living and mycology.
